Pythonによるネットワーク自動化の教科書|Tech Book Zone Manatee

マナティ

試し読み

購入形態

PDF
2,849円
数量:

カートに追加されました。カートを見る

カートに入れる
紙の本を買う

Pythonによるネットワーク自動化の教科書

「Pythonとネットワークの自動化基礎検定」公式テキスト

業務を効率化したいネットワークエンジニア必携の1冊!

本書は、ネットワークエンジニアやシステム管理者を対象に、Pythonを用いたネットワークの自動化について解説した実践的な教科書です。

急速なビジネス要件の変化に適応し、企業の成長と競争力を維持するためには、ネットワーク自動化が不可欠です。現代のネットワークエンジニアやシステム管理者にとって、ネットワーク自動化のスキルは必須となりました。

しかし、Pythonを使用したネットワーク自動化は、初心者にとっては理解が難しい場合もあります。そのため、本書では、Pythonの基礎から分かりやすく解説しています。さらに、ネットワーク自動化に役立つライブラリの使い方や、実際のネットワーク機器での応用方法についても詳しく説明しています。

この書籍を通じて、ネットワーク自動化の基本的なスキルを身につけ、ネットワーク運用の効率化やセキュリティの精度向上などに役立ててください。

(本書「はじめに」より抜粋・編集)

※本書は「Pythonとネットワークの自動化基礎検定」の公式テキストです。

Chapter.1 Python 基礎
1.1 Python の入門知識
1.2 Python のインストール
1.3 Python を使ってみよう
1.4 Python の学習方法

Chapter.2 Python のデータ型とファイル操作
2.1 数値型(int, float)
2.2 文字列型(str)
2.3 バイト型(bytes)
2.4 ファイル操作

Chapter.3 Python のデータ型(コレクション、日時、None、ブール)
3.1 リスト(list)
3.2 タプル(tuple)
3.3 辞書(dict)
3.4 集合(set)
3.5 日時(datetime)と時刻(time)
3.6 None
3.7 ブール(bool)

Chapter.4 ライブラリの利用方法
4.1 ライブラリとは
4.2 ライブラリの導入・更新・削除
4.3 ライブラリの利用方法
4.4 ネットワーク関連のライブラリ

Chapter.5 subprocess ライブラリ
5.1 subprocess ライブラリ

Chapter.6 telnetlib ライブラリ
6.1 telnetlib ライブラリ
6.2 telnetlib を使ってみよう

Chapter.7 Netmiko ライブラリ
7.1 netmiko ライブラリ
7.2 netmiko ライブラリを使ってみよう

Chapter.8 NAPALM ライブラリ
8.1 NAPALM ライブラリ
8.2 NAPALM を使ってみよう

Chapter.9 OpenPyXL ライブラリ
9.1 OpenPyXL ライブラリとは
9.2 OpenPyXL を使ってみよう
9.3 OpenPyXL を実践的に使用する

発売日:2023-12-20

著者プロフィール

  • 小澤昌樹(著者)

    @ozamasa
    株式会社シオラボ 代表取締役。長野県出身。塩尻市在住。
    新卒からシステムエンジニアとしてキャリアをスタート。その後、フリーランスとして独立し、合同会社を経て、株式会社シオラボを設立。企業の内製化を支援するため、主にRuby on RailsやPythonを用いたWebシステム構築に従事。ネットワークエンジニアとしても活動し、北アルプスでの山岳ネットワーク保守やライブ映像提供に携わる。技術コラム執筆、プログラミング教室や新入社員研修の講師などを通じ、プログラミングの楽しさを広める活動にも尽力中。

絶賛!発売中!

書籍一覧へ